Comprehending Car Keys
Car keys can be found in various types, each designed for specific security standards and technologies. The most typical types include:
Traditional Metal Keys: The basic keys utilized for older models, often quickly duplicated.Transponder Keys: Equipped with a small chip that interacts with the car's ignition system, these keys enhance security by preventing unapproved use.Remote Key Fobs: These permit for keyless entry and, in many cases, engine start. They typically include a transponder chip.Smart Keys: A more innovative type of key that makes it possible for keyless entry and ignition. When faced with a lost or damaged car key, comprehending the replacement process is crucial. Here are the steps involved:
1. Assess the Situation
Before taking any action, verify whether the key is truly lost or harmed. Examine for spare keys or other potential hiding areas within the vehicle or home.
2. Gather Necessary Information
Once it's verified that the key is certainly missing or broken, gather necessary details about the vehicle. This details usually includes:
Make and design of the vehicleYear of manufactureVehicle Identification Number (VIN)Proof of ownership (vehicle title, registration, or insurance)3. Select a Replacement Method
Car owners have numerous alternatives for replacing lost or broken keys. The very best option typically depends upon the kind of key involved:
Dealership: The dealership can create a new key based on the VIN, which is a protected way to guarantee you get a key that works with your vehicle.Locksmith: A competent automotive locksmith can be more affordable and practical, specifically for transponder keys or wise keys.DIY Key Replacement Kits: Available at automotive shops, these packages may be suitable for conventional keys, but caution is advised for modern-day keys.4. Get a New Key
As soon as the preferred option has actually been picked, the next step involves either going to the dealership or locksmith to have the new key produced. Make certain the car is present if it's required for programs functions.
5. Program the New Key
Depending on the kind of key, programming might be required. This ensures that the brand-new key is recognized by the vehicle's ignition system. Car dealerships and locksmiths typically have actually the tools required for this.
6. Test the Key
After programming, test the key to ensure it operates in both the ignition and locks.
7. Consider Additional Security
If a key is lost, it might position a security danger. In such cases, consider reprogramming the vehicle's locks or the transponder system to prevent prospective theft.
Expense of Auto Key Replacement
The cost of replacing a car key varies substantially based upon several aspects, consisting of vehicle make and design, and the method utilized for replacement. Here is a general expense breakdown:

A1: Depending on the type of key, you can use DIY packages for conventional metal keys. Nevertheless, modern-day keys frequently require professional shows.
Q2: How long does it take to get a replacement key?
A2: The process can take as low as 30 minutes for locksmith professionals however may take longer at dealerships, particularly if unique buying is needed.
Q3: What if I lose my only car key?
A3: If the only key is lost, you might require to have your vehicle hauled to a locksmith professional or dealer for a replacement.
Q4: Is it more affordable to get a key made at a car dealership or locksmith professional?
A4: Generally, locksmith professionals can offer a more cost-effective option, especially for non-high-security keys.
Q5: What can I do to prevent losing my car keys in the future?
A5: Consider using key finders, key hooks, or designated areas in your home or car for simple access.
